pyflowline

View on PyPIReverse Dependencies (1)

0.3.10 pyflowline-0.3.10-py2.py3-none-any.whl

Wheel Details

Project: pyflowline
Version: 0.3.10
Filename: pyflowline-0.3.10-py2.py3-none-any.whl
Download: [link]
Size: 126510
MD5: d52a704c1517e8695797ef91db417f58
SHA256: 5c2a9e5c39f6466b2371690fcb5c64f73fd85c117b9c965368ed6a1e26e0197f
Uploaded: 2024-05-09 22:43:07 +0000

dist-info

METADATA

Metadata-Version: 2.1
Name: pyflowline
Version: 0.3.10
Summary: A mesh-independent river network generator for hydrologic models
Author: Chang Liao
Author-Email: chang.liao[at]pnnl.gov
Home-Page: https://github.com/changliao1025/pyflowline
License: custom
Keywords: Earth Science
Classifier: Development Status :: 4 - Beta
Classifier: Operating System :: OS Independent
Classifier: Intended Audience :: Science/Research
Classifier: Programming Language :: Python
Classifier: Programming Language :: Python :: 3
Classifier: Topic :: Scientific/Engineering
Classifier: Topic :: Scientific/Engineering :: Hydrology
Classifier: Topic :: Scientific/Engineering :: GIS
Classifier: Topic :: Scientific/Engineering :: Visualization
Requires-Python: >=3.8.0
Requires-Dist: numpy
Requires-Dist: gdal
Requires-Dist: netCDF4
Requires-Dist: cython; extra == "visualization"
Requires-Dist: matplotlib; extra == "visualization"
Requires-Dist: cartopy (>=0.21.0); extra == "visualization"
Requires-Dist: simplekml; extra == "visualization"
Provides-Extra: visualization
Description-Content-Type: text/markdown
License-File: LICENSE
License-File: AUTHORS.rst
[Description omitted; length: 5962 characters]

WHEEL

Wheel-Version: 1.0
Generator: bdist_wheel (0.43.0)
Root-Is-Purelib: true
Tag: py2-none-any
Tag: py3-none-any

RECORD

Path Digest Size
examples/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
examples/create_model_configuration.py sha256=41bt-xLeM7tbdRPRitynr1NcEH8y0-pk4z4fajGxfjw 1699
pyflowline/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/auxiliary/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/auxiliary/calculate_area_of_difference.py sha256=TEEXLwAnJ_gh1LDSXjJGQ4JoBle4fzJyh8KN-qpy9RQ 16311
pyflowline/algorithms/auxiliary/check_head_water.py sha256=6r6p-K2ECRPMcoIfisGm8hO5SnCPNp879VO2piAEZXU 1340
pyflowline/algorithms/auxiliary/find_index_in_list.py sha256=2-B6YX-FXSsComngHUv9WhcSrN6vVrKUXrRr2YwTyTk 6202
pyflowline/algorithms/auxiliary/find_vertex_in_list.py sha256=0bXnoQRR3SwymdqLtGDGCgMeHhQz9CPyXbgKPw5khhU 2317
pyflowline/algorithms/connection/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/connection/connect_disconnect_flowline.py sha256=UDtpeZt_rxTZy2uBULHoqCK8G00ya4AjPIj4ilVprPo 2262
pyflowline/algorithms/cython/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/cython/setup.py sha256=YCoKtSrofuMMGACds_0WHtgrCaSx9R0zkbWQdZQuFUc 252
pyflowline/algorithms/direction/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/direction/correct_flowline_direction.py sha256=EJyOtwKYYBQNJvdEEbECn8uIH_wDmFnPZk47WlhP-LM 6281
pyflowline/algorithms/index/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/index/define_stream_order.py sha256=1TUBWl_8vuVwZEtCeQA1-ROdCpUx9fFTFSnP030BTC8 8023
pyflowline/algorithms/index/define_stream_segment_index.py sha256=uUXg-knqnk6GHTOmag31vUOwKq9koXpKZnRw-GRK8u8 1065
pyflowline/algorithms/index/define_stream_topology.py sha256=ivPAgf9uBQ0rkMpGaRsXLXNfbUXri-PNFVHiJuQH1VM 2550
pyflowline/algorithms/intersect/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/intersect/intersect_flowline_with_flowline.py sha256=sla_CWM1LObU5DP2GN9T8yRipaGO9_tFTSn-o1xubRM 6715
pyflowline/algorithms/intersect/intersect_flowline_with_mesh.py sha256=isQzh_ECXpLbxom57_AL39BBfsQJeCPyvTFe-1URKvQ 15785
pyflowline/algorithms/intersect/intersect_flowline_with_vertex.py sha256=poq7sq2Neuwhv4_PuF5CuF-nwacFglzCz7MKHTm7LtM 3756
pyflowline/algorithms/loop/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/loop/remove_flowline_loop.py sha256=wKAj7paQ0W4GJQtZ_hXv-OaYtyWjTLnq2SKeN9A5WC4 2902
pyflowline/algorithms/merge/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/merge/merge_flowline.py sha256=U7weJLkGMi55EbBGYFwwQfZRD5KkH1XPXX21RaQvYs8 5554
pyflowline/algorithms/simplification/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/simplification/remove_duplicate_edge.py sha256=mwTkhCMqVJnIEkVmUllfS9t4y18QZGB1Lk0swPixBA0 421
pyflowline/algorithms/simplification/remove_duplicate_flowline.py sha256=mnxCIAyWaVTi2iB9pJQldHhoZD4vzuAuGCwsh2AeyeE 437
pyflowline/algorithms/simplification/remove_returning_flowline.py sha256=gpWnZzAhj_cqWoYHmBX9Vmi9T4N62rcopXvjwT9gUjg 8494
pyflowline/algorithms/simplification/remove_small_river.py sha256=UwsPLt0b2Vh2_wGaakzU5DYjkMmuL5onMX6trrInWHw 2235
pyflowline/algorithms/split/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/algorithms/split/find_flowline_confluence.py sha256=B0fifyjE-83X_z90Wrv5gBsoww3XkUBDMKqKMqhYBl8 5673
pyflowline/algorithms/split/find_flowline_vertex.py sha256=3cOnxvCJYxNHyN3FeqZfEA2YzDmAO6cXX1FaFLlkpzU 1673
pyflowline/algorithms/split/split_by_length.py sha256=PINLrO0geCXJzag1cBUcN-SZ2I9ei9whOM1C2N4WnLo 1750
pyflowline/algorithms/split/split_flowline.py sha256=yAqH-ug2eejAER5nUelScR-sLlvpXxcI5RHUiP5CUDQ 6669
pyflowline/algorithms/split/split_flowline_to_edge.py sha256=chP3WQYm7yZvhtkiMCHNGIycsP1T0BQy6xr7GRfPQT8 818
pyflowline/classes/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/classes/_hpc.py sha256=F4aK5nXANlKaLHuR6x2oUQkDpef4C-kAvSQ52D3QH1Q 3764
pyflowline/classes/_visual.py sha256=ymJNsp8QDOwe8-8_yj0GD2eGbhwQgu8_SdVE5kkBEpM 6388
pyflowline/classes/_visual_basin.py sha256=4YRc4iOVhBDc-S2hfEgIbdox5Tjz3IGN0bw7JB4kRu8 24434
pyflowline/classes/basin.py sha256=OqQLDhi3xo2uR0Db4PoxcvVlpjIRLKzq0R4s7JDQQWU 62019
pyflowline/classes/cell.py sha256=iCS-6x_hFq2rx2chJcWDbP0FVTzFMnOu1YF4QLWrt5I 472
pyflowline/classes/confluence.py sha256=NgTfjpJ0d1rcrcktZqZDqJkaFKPQT4ECTN458ycJx_s 3813
pyflowline/classes/dggrid.py sha256=QyUbvH66pl-2doKbsHm8Fap6fUHqfCyH5mTjtfx2vvM 6752
pyflowline/classes/edge.py sha256=SHFMG9mOI8HF84l4DCRW-_F4FwqRAkIKtTfv3oE20kY 9026
pyflowline/classes/flowline.py sha256=_hjO7F_1sLkDKRW719f4FFSbzf5Nexvlj7QxRcfwGuI 9514
pyflowline/classes/hexagon.py sha256=YxKIHZvdsaYE_01O2UNdVTXlt9yzu5j-47TZlMdRysg 7016
pyflowline/classes/latlon.py sha256=wBH56EkT6nDvzHx8ZuZ6uJxoPWJQ1j2LhVFvSmGaDv0 6815
pyflowline/classes/link.py sha256=srVGsKXcjyADKz2qLvKda2We35kTYsBFnPHXVzhx48I 2688
pyflowline/classes/mesh.py sha256=21Q6vxdtIxma6BvEkzYHWo8swXovXU-GQyN0ZRC2LlY 347
pyflowline/classes/mpas.py sha256=Dqtx80vPvizAIT8vLOYtbzctrx3uYPxIkfeMfFcpkP8 7188
pyflowline/classes/pycase.py sha256=xZgjJUpCuvCFLuLtf3BEkpw7Y1DTxzuR-1UuH5c1kiI 59544
pyflowline/classes/square.py sha256=C9Hlob6OJ--jAekd56SYh8ESsf0rixxttLc998qt3Z4 6761
pyflowline/classes/timer.py sha256=kwfSVl5pHlWSCWC3IvsEUbcS-Ha0d416miejf87_x64 781
pyflowline/classes/tin.py sha256=53y7nrUOsWFKr6KFEoKFwSRXJmEL-cLoM87PW59AFao 4375
pyflowline/classes/vertex.py sha256=nSjMcbvFztLZaf8_7Xu7Uktg4LHB8jbJXtgxTsGjfCE 7434
pyflowline/configuration/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/configuration/change_json_key_value.py sha256=zaTrqOghpYxnA5rIOx5nRdyIQj8GpWIXY6iUQ8YyI1E 1377
pyflowline/configuration/create_template_configuration_file.py sha256=PeyRZg5DufMlGqXIYixVEshdpEtmdqGgg5aTk7HPwDg 6932
pyflowline/configuration/path_manager.py sha256=Rw8r49YmMcIPhGVuFJ-2bdQyNWIVNSanFBqojJYEaBs 2257
pyflowline/configuration/read_configuration_file.py sha256=cR3lLYziOuCLXdMmcKho5syHz1x3gZkk1SQYI8NRaaQ 5562
pyflowline/formats/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/formats/convert_attributes.py sha256=sLhbXqoKS2z2nCDfCIyMBLRYapExg_vBF_9AYIPPH6o 6450
pyflowline/formats/convert_coordinates.py sha256=_vwAOJsO7uMi3JilBmGDCxdUwwUlRGlVcDCfmmqzeGs 8329
pyflowline/formats/convert_flowline_to_geojson.py sha256=Uqo_HnObC28gXKTVqZQvrgPVFvc2h_8gpeODyRFTwUw 3787
pyflowline/formats/export_flowline.py sha256=VwRP5M5Wnw94r7gDAh8LU8Tftd4R_J6CORCdm2Tt6jI 9889
pyflowline/formats/export_mesh.py sha256=rIdm6iN8DV0OMh7ZXXRXPl024N9f4T40BS1ZyR_ZNDE 3268
pyflowline/formats/export_vertex.py sha256=PvNtE0fEY_i_X-a8n7veO6wy5H7j847uBmSAMUw1-LY 5415
pyflowline/formats/read_flowline.py sha256=fUxEBWNHS04fiBrgRN1_zCyAJL8XHFpBHNQXrQbAawo 11769
pyflowline/formats/read_mesh.py sha256=3l0QaVNmJ3t3xewl-Q4TTdHXZyh6Z-mFcJaN8UXNy00 4822
pyflowline/formats/read_nhdplus_flowline_shapefile.py sha256=YkRCYf2e3iFAqxMgSjK_YfkonGvRJQU47Abwsfi3RNk 6937
pyflowline/mesh/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/dggrid/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/dggrid/create_dggrid_mesh.py sha256=r5iOEe0tfbJEvXupCr5o-3zY4H9E6_N5pP5f-HQ6Dcg 12675
pyflowline/mesh/hexagon/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/hexagon/create_hexagon_mesh.py sha256=YUCn_rZm65VNY0-gAhYoP04Yrt4-TSVS2kbLOQvn8Og 28451
pyflowline/mesh/latlon/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/latlon/create_latlon_mesh.py sha256=4LrHz7rvGnSbrbxUx6ak637yiaQIkk0TyA9K3d3exrY 9140
pyflowline/mesh/mpas/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/mpas/create_mpas_mesh.py sha256=kiMgo6C1qFRec408qpEL8sYqtuCoXK-6wd2KW-cAVm0 23224
pyflowline/mesh/square/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/square/create_square_mesh.py sha256=sZxaDbkJzu16CuLDE3uomsP0MZzKhU13aVmhPsy8yXY 15367
pyflowline/mesh/tin/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
pyflowline/mesh/tin/create_tin_mesh.py sha256=KuOFeurtHZQkzF1Jmr3yr3Gx3F-1wZyINye8UGwe560 6157
pyflowline-0.3.10.dist-info/AUTHORS.rst sha256=_HkQYg-k9qxctFKiKFXuZ0iy-3nGJabR8FRjXCKPNI0 220
pyflowline-0.3.10.dist-info/LICENSE sha256=1gKM4MHzL-WZ05NPWFVhR1t6grDk-lR2gvbRPtgfanw 1514
pyflowline-0.3.10.dist-info/METADATA sha256=C7FPaabfDnxAlFejzjbZvkL_02U3OGXnpZ3FnxT4z6c 7109
pyflowline-0.3.10.dist-info/WHEEL sha256=DZajD4pwLWue70CAfc7YaxT1wLUciNBvN_TTcvXpltE 110
pyflowline-0.3.10.dist-info/top_level.txt sha256=cUKKc3LPRyHhrmKVgDaRYvCBN4gZHqgjC7ToUNIpc1M 20
pyflowline-0.3.10.dist-info/RECORD

top_level.txt

examples
pyflowline